Position Description
This position is for a Sr. Database Developer/Admin to work with our cross-functional team and join our WMDT Platform Support/Engineering team at Alpharetta offices.
We are looking for colleagues with strong sense of ownership and ability to drive solutions. The role is primarily responsible to automate the existing process and bring new ideas and innovation.
The candidate is expected to code, conduct code reviews, and test software as needed, along with participating in application architecture and design and other phases of the SDLC.
The ideal candidate will be a self-motivated team player committed to delivering on time and should be able to work with without or minimal supervision.
Responsibilities
* The role owns, oversees, and actively manages all aspects of database systems, data, and data flow in a high volume transactional WMDT platform and supporting systems including WMDT HUB, BPM, and UDP.
* He/she will work closely with all DEV teams and be jointly responsible for implementing and operating complex systems across multiple geographically distributed data centers.
* The DBA will ensure adherence to service operational level agreements in collaboration with application development teams, infrastructure support, project managers, business users, and other cross functional teams to maintain current databases and MDM environment as well as deliver new database implementations.
* The candidate will be responsible for the overall management, project plans, and day to day operations of the distributed database services team.
* Manages all aspects of data propagation and data flow in a high-volume transactional platform and supporting systems including WMDT real time transactions.
* Drive adherence to service operational level agreements.
* Drive operational isolation and zero down time initiatives supporting our online and WMDT platforms
* Defining and build standard procedures and guidelines for all fellow team members and all other Dev teams
* Diagnose and address SQL queries/procedures performance issues using performance monitors tools, custom scripts and various tuning techniques
* Experience in Database Administration and configurations* Investigate causes of issues and provide recommended solutions as well as implement if necessary.
* Organized with the ability to prioritize tasks accurately and efficiently
Required Skills
* Minimum 5+ years of experience building distributed enterprise applications on MS SQL Server database platform, with a proven delivery track record.
* Bachelor of Science in Computer Science or equivalent degree.
* Experience in scripting for database deployments
* Expert in tuning all tiers of applications on SQL Server database platforms.
* Hands-on experience with Build/Deployment tools and Shell script Strong experience on database backup, restore and data movements export/import/load
* High availability and disaster recovery planning and implementation
* Good knowledge of database concepts with working knowledge on SQL and Stored Procedures. Innovative in providing solutions, likes to take on challenges with calculated risk. Strive to constantly improve the application development processes and tools
* Provide DBA support on all aspects of databases administration including backup/recovery, deployment, and real time production troubleshooting responsibilities on SQL Server databases.
* Install, configure, monitor, upgrade and maintain database non-production & production environments
* Provide Database deployment support for Development, Test and Production (future) environments
* Diagnose and address database performance issues using performance monitors, custom scripts and various tuning techniques
* Strong experience with SQL tuning
* Interact with Storage and Systems administrators on Linux operating systems issues related to Databases
* Able to write database maintenance and automation scripts
* Configure and maintain Database High availability (HADR)
* Troubleshoot database production problems and database connectivity issues
* Experience working with database federation
* Ability to work well as a team and as an individual with minimal supervision.
* Strong knowledge of Linux/Unix.
* Strong communication and interpersonal skills
Desired skills
* Experience in Wealth Management or a similar financial environment
* Experience in other data bases SQL HADR, NoSQL, Replications
* Experience in working on Cloud native architecture
* Collaborate with internal teams to produce software design and architecture
* Improve existing software
* Develop documentation throughout the software development life cycle (SDLC)
* Serve as an expert on applications and provide technical support
Any Graduate